Overview of Malaysian Languages

Malaysia is a vibrant tapestry of cultures, reflected in its rich linguistic landscape. While the official language is Malay (or Bahasa Malaysia), English is widely spoken, along with other languages like Mandarin and Tamil. This multilingualism shows the country’s diverse heritage and allows for easier communication among its people.

Common Malaysian Phrases for Tourists

Greetings and Polite Expressions

Greeting locals with a warm “Selamat pagi” (Good morning) or “Selamat malam” (Good evening) sets a positive tone. Adding a “Terima kasih” (Thank you) at the end of an interaction shows appreciation, fostering goodwill.

Asking for Directions

Navigating unfamiliar streets becomes easier with a few key phrases. For example, “Di mana …?” (Where is …?) can help you find your destination.

  • “Di mana stesen bas?” (Where is the bus station?)
  • “Boleh tunjuk saya?” (Can you show me?)

Ordering Food and Drinks

When dining, confidently ordering can enhance your culinary adventure. Use “Saya mahu…” (I want…) to specify your dish, or simply say “Satu…” (One…) for a single item.

  • “Saya mahu nasi lemak.” (I want rice with coconut milk.)

Shopping and Bargaining

Shopping in Malaysia often involves a bit of bargaining. Using phrases like “Bolehkah kurang sikit?” (Can you lower the price?) can give you a better deal.

  • “Berapa harga ini?” (What’s the price for this?)

These simple phrases will undoubtedly enrich your interactions and experiences while exploring the diverse culture of Malaysia!

Cultural Considerations

How Language Reflects Malaysian Culture

Language in Malaysia is not just a means of communication; it encapsulates the country’s rich cultural mosaic. Each phrase often carries cultural significance, reflecting values such as respect, hospitality, and community. For instance, the use of honorifics in addressing elders shows the deep-rooted emphasis on respect within Malaysian society.

Importance of Language Etiquette in Malaysia

Understanding etiquette is crucial. Here are some key points to keep in mind:

  • Politeness Matters : Always greet locals with a smile and appropriate honorifics.
  • Body Language : A slight nod or using both hands when giving or receiving something is seen as respectful.

By observing these practices, tourists can foster positive interactions and enjoy a deeper connection with the diverse Malaysian culture, creating memorable travel experiences!
